阅读量:10
要使用Socks 4代理进行HTTP调用,您可以使用Python中的requests库。首先,您需要安装requests库,可以通过以下命令在命令行中安装:
pip install requests
然后,您可以使用以下代码示例进行HTTP调用:
import requests # 设置代理 proxies = { 'http': 'socks4://<proxy_host>:<proxy_port>', 'https': 'socks4://<proxy_host>:<proxy_port>' } # 发起HTTP请求 response = requests.get('http://example.com', proxies=proxies) # 打印响应内容 print(response.text)
请将<proxy_host>
替换为代理服务器的主机名或IP地址,将<proxy_port>
替换为代理服务器的端口号。然后,您可以使用requests.get
或其他HTTP方法发送请求,并在proxies
参数中传递代理设置。
请注意,使用Socks 4代理时,只有HTTP和HTTPS协议可以被代理,其他协议(如FTP)不会被代理。